What are ovulation induction injections, and how do they work?
Ovulation induction injections use hormones to help the ovaries grow eggs that mature fully and are ready to ovulate at the right time. The hormones used are usually FSH (follicle-stimulating hormone), sometimes combined with LH (luteinising hormone) both are hormones your body already makes. In some women the hormonal system is imbalanced or does not work fully, so eggs may not grow or ovulate as they should.
When injected, these hormones improve follicle development: the ovaries may produce more eggs, and the doctor can time ovulation more precisely. That helps whether you are timing intercourse, having IUI, or preparing eggs for IVF or ICSI, because follicles grow in a predictable window and reach quality suitable for the next steps.
Who may benefit from ovulation induction injections?
Although injections can improve pregnancy chances, they are not needed for every woman. Suitability should always be assessed with your doctor.
Women with irregular cycles or anovulation
This group is common for example in PCOS, where eggs may not mature or ovulate each cycle. Hormones can help follicles develop and increase the chance of ovulation.
Couples trying naturally for more than one year
If you have regular intercourse but have not conceived, doctors often use ovulation induction early on to define the fertile window more clearly and improve odds.
Patients in fertility treatment such as IUI, IVF, or ICSI
Ovulation stimulation is a core step in these treatments because it helps produce enough good-quality eggs for fertilisation and embryo development.
Women who want more eggs for elective freezing
If you are considering egg freezing, stimulation helps retrieve more eggs in one cycle, giving more options later whether you are not ready for children yet or need treatment that could affect fertility.
How many days of injections until ovulation?
Stimulation usually lasts about 8–12 days, depending on how your ovaries respond. During this time the doctor monitors follicle growth with ultrasound and may adjust doses for safety and effectiveness.
When follicles reach the right size, the doctor gives a trigger injection (usually hCG) so the egg is released. Ovulation typically occurs about 36 - 40 hours after the trigger the best window for intercourse, IUI, or egg retrieval for IVF/ICSI.
Benefits of ovulation induction injections
After understanding the process, you may wonder how it helps. These are common reasons doctors recommend it.
More precise timing of ovulation
Knowing when ovulation will occur helps plan intercourse, IUI, or egg retrieval for IVF/ICSI, which can improve success rates.
Better follicle and egg maturity
Especially if you do not ovulate on your own or follicles stall, hormones support development so eggs are more ready for fertilisation.
Stronger support for fertility treatment
In IUI or IVF, having enough good-quality eggs is central to success; stimulation makes these steps more effective.
How to prepare before and after injections
Following your doctor’s plan and caring for your body matter for good response. Do not skip self-care during this phase.
Rest enough and manage stress
Quality sleep and stress control matter stress-related hormone swings can reduce how well the ovaries respond to medication.
Eat to support hormone balance
Emphasise protein, leafy greens, and healthy fats to support hormones and egg development.
Avoid strenuous exercise during stimulation
Ovaries are often larger than usual; vigorous exercise may increase the risk of ovarian torsion. Prefer light activity such as walking or gentle stretching.
Attend every monitoring visit
Your doctor tracks follicle size, adjusts doses, and plans the trigger shot key steps for each cycle’s success.
